Downtown Revitalization planning accelerates

Ithaca's $10 million makeover moves from promise to reality.

The Downtown Revitalization Initiative Local Planning Committee holds its first public meeting this week, with monthly sessions now locked in to shape how the state grant gets spent on hundreds of new housing units, a potential hotel, and affordable senior housing [Quelle: Ithaca Voice]. Residents get a 10-minute comment slot at each meeting. The Commons and West State/MLK Jr. Street corridor are the focus zones.

Commons landmark closing this September

Sunny Days of Ithaca is turning off the lights.

The 12-year-old souvenir shop on the Commons, a familiar fixture for tourists and locals alike, will close after Labor Day as mounting debt outpaces foot traffic [Quelle: Cornell Sun]. The closure follows a string of retail reshuffling downtown as rents and shopping patterns shift. Expect a vacant storefront just as the revitalization work begins.

West Hill site opens for mixed-income housing

Five acres on West Hill just changed hands.

The Common Council voted to purchase the former Army Reserve Center for $1.7 million, breaking a four-year vacancy since 2018 [Quelle: Ithaca Voice]. The city will use it temporarily for municipal operations before issuing a request for expressions of interest to redevelop it for mixed-income and affordable housing. The 9–1 vote passed despite budget concerns from Alderperson Shapiro.
